A foot of glossy black armor, and the gentlest giant in the hobby Archispirostreptus gigas, the African Giant Black Millipede, is the largest millipede on Earth: a smooth, glossy-black cylinder up to a foot long, rippling forward on hundreds of tiny legs in slow, hypnotic waves. It comes from the coastal forests of East Africa, where it spends its days quietly recycling fallen leaves and rotting wood. Watch one move and you will lose a few minutes to it. That legwork is genuinely mesmerizing. This is the most low-stress big invert going, and a longtime beginner favorite: no venom, no bite, and famously docile. Its only defense is to curl into a tight coil and seep a mild, almond-scented irritant, so wash your hands after handling. It lives 7 to 10+ years, does great in groups, and basically eats its own home: a deep bed of hardwood leaf litter is the entire feeding plan. The care guide has the full bioactive setup.
